Transaction 66230343709e03c3a986b546c4b27576015e8dcc63a0de35552b1b11333a6770
1 Input
1 Output
-
66230343709e03c3a986b546c4b27576015e8dcc63a0de35552b1b11333a6770:0
- value
- 9267920
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c21f0b30a6313c14c6619106c6de4275c3474264 OP_EQUAL
- address
- 3KPSCiMBzR4PNQ1TA6SeCSN13Y5DZ91PhZ